Last month, I attended the 8th World Conference of Science Journalists in Helsinki, Finland.
The conference was held on 24–28 June 2013. One of the plenary sessions I attended was titled "Online biomed tool for science journalists, too?"
In this session, Tony Payton, a lecturer at the University of Manchester, United Kingdom, introduced an online biomedical resource portal called on-course.
It turned out that the resource was especially relevant to biomedical professionals.
Payton discussed on-course as a search tool for identifying courses and programs in Europe.
One can go to this portal to identify postgraduate opportunities such as continuing professional development courses, master's degree programs, and PhD programs.
For each educational opportunity, information is provided on the following:
- The institution and country where the course is offered
- The language of instruction
- The tuition and the availability of scholarships, if any
